The rationale for this transformation is always that up until eventually now, that bottle of Japanese whisky you compensated a top quality for won't basically consist of whisky made in Japan. Producers can import whisky distilled anywhere in the world, bottle it in Japan, and connect with it Japanese whisky. They can also make “whisky” from rice, which Based on Elliott is really regarded as barrel-aged shochu in Japan and made beneath license for that class, not whisky. But as it technically meets the TTB definition of whiskey right here from the US, it can be labeled as such (more details on this later, due to the fact usually there are some good rice whiskies on the market).

Japanese whisky happens to be unbelievably common in recent years. Bottles are becoming more and more uncommon and highly-priced, as distilleries have Buy Japanese Whiskey claimed to struggle to satisfy the desire due to category’s rapid progress. To fill this void, makes have stepped in to fill the void by presenting new blends and NAS (no age assertion) whiskies, and several of these are excellent cocktail factors.

But, at last, Japanese whisky will likely be subject to rules that Obviously define what is within the bottle, Even though at this time it’s genuinely an agreement among producers instead of a legal requirement. According to Kris Elliott, cofounder of High Highway Spirits which imports Japanese whisky amongst other spirits, the intent is for these expectations to become legislation inside a few years, ensuring that Japanese whisky will probably be defined as specially as scotch or bourbon.
